What it does

Architects and developers spend up to a week manually gathering site data before design can even begin, flood risk, planning rules, heritage restrictions, terrain, 3D Map, and more, scattered across dozens of websites. Atlasly does it in one click. Type any address and instantly get a complete site intelligence report. No GIS expertise. No tab switching. No wasted days. We're in beta with 1,000+ users and backed by Barclays Eagle Labs, Accelerate ME and Manchester Angels.

    Atlas of Water Science via generative AI2024 · wateratlas.webapp.csiro.au · ▲8

    This is our Atlas of Water Science. It's a globe mapping water science that colleagues have done over the past few years. Approx 300 papers got analyzed. The pipeline sends open access papers to an LLM asks the LLM to extract areas relevant to science in a form suitable for a geocoder, then we use a geocoder to get lat lons. When things happen in the same spot we jitter the locations a bit to differentiate things. gpt4o-mini was used for most of the analysis. Some of the features on the website are directly invented by Claude. There are some errors when geocoding went wrong or locations were…
